Data Sources and Analysis Techniques

In our quest for more accurate racing betting predictions, we leverage a multitude of data sources and employ advanced analysis techniques to extract actionable insights. As a community, we’re united in our drive to improve prediction methodologies, and we understand the importance of diverse data.

We gather a comprehensive dataset from various sources, including:

  • Historical race results
  • Weather conditions
  • Jockey performance
  • Track specifics

These sources form the backbone of our predictions, ensuring we have a solid foundation to work from.

We use machine learning and statistical models to analyze this data, uncovering patterns that might be invisible to the naked eye. By doing so, we can refine our predictions, making them more reliable.

Machine learning, in particular, helps us adapt to changing conditions by:

  1. Learning from past races
  2. Continuously improving our models

What psychological factors influence a bettor’s trust in prediction models?

When we think about what psychological factors influence a bettor’s trust in prediction models, we have to consider several key aspects:

  • Past Experiences: Previous interactions with prediction models can significantly affect trust levels. Positive outcomes may enhance confidence, while negative experiences might lead to skepticism.

  • Cognitive Biases: These are systematic patterns of deviation from norm or rationality in judgment. Biases such as confirmation bias (favoring information that confirms existing beliefs) can greatly influence trust in prediction models.

  • Need for Reassurance: Bettors may seek reassurance from prediction models to validate their decisions. This need can drive trust, especially if the model aligns with their expectations or desires.

These elements can play a significant role in shaping our confidence in these models and ultimately impact our betting decisions.

It’s essential to recognize and understand these influences to make informed choices when it comes to utilizing prediction models in our betting strategies.
